In one word "terrible." We had already paid nearly $20,000, and toward the end of the project, which was already a month past its original estimated completion date, the carpet installers literally walked off project stating they could not in good faith lay the New Zealand wool carpeting due to the poor quality of work that had been completed. There was a hole at the base of the wall where the floor board was set to go that you could literally see the outside of the house. There was also extensive dry rot that had not been addressed, and the floor had never been leveled. We ended up firing Lux, and hiring a new contractor who had to tear out the engineered floor that had been laid in the hall and landing area in order to level the floor. The floor ended up needing almost a dozen bags of concrete and two walls had to be ripped out after they had already been painted in order to repair giant area of dry rot. The new contractor also had to redo 3 additional walls in the hall due to the new drywall never being properly finished. Again, the walls had already been painted in this portion of basement as well. Total cost of basement due to having to tear out and redo most of the "work" Lux had completed was $50,000. More than double our original estimate. My other concern, and there were many, was their almost complete reliance on sub-contractors. One set of sub-contractors tracked dirt and dust all through the house to use my upstairs bathroom while another group of sub-contractors employed a very pregnant woman to assist with the drywall sanding. The entire basement was thick with drywall dust and they didn't even have masks or appropriate ventilation.

It started well. Lux's owner, Andrew, was professional and punctual in providing an estimate and communicating with us. Work began and was overall performed on time, and with reasonable skill. We would use this company again but give them a B+ grade rather than an A on this job for two reasons: 1) about midway through the job we stopped getting any progress info from them. The few calls/contacts that occurred were all initiated by us, and it took a phone call from us several days after it appeared that they might be done to get a "yes, we're done" answer. There was no "walk thru" of the job site offered. 2) we wrote a short cover letter with our final payment which indicated we were overall satisfied with the job but wondered about a few carpentry issues. We thought Andrew would give us a call for a final discussion on the project. Again, there was silence.

The active stage of the project took about six weeks, plus another week or so of touch-up. Lux was very organized, scheduling subcontractors at a steady pace so we had very few "quiet" days and no major hold-ups. They set up a temporary kitchen for us in our basement (using some of our old appliances) and then shut off the old kitchen for the duration of the project. Everything went very smoothly.
